Water Damage: What Does Extensive Damage Look Like?

Introduction

Water damage can lead to significant problems if not addressed promptly. While there are various types of damage that can occur, this blog will focus on the characteristics of extensive water damage.

Understanding Extensive Water Damage

Water damage is classified as extensive when it results in severe structural and cosmetic damage to a property. This can arise from prolonged exposure to water or a large amount of water entering the premises.

Key Indicators of Extensive Water Damage

  • Extensive Staining: Large, visible stains on walls, ceilings, and floors indicate extensive water damage.
  • Structural Damage: Serious damage to structural elements such as walls, ceilings, and beams may occur.
  • Buckling and Warping: Wooden surfaces, such as flooring and walls, can warp or buckle due to excess water exposure.
  • Electrical Issues: Water damage can compromise electrical systems, leading to flickering lights, blown fuses, and other hazardous situations.
  • Mold Growth: Extensive moisture can promote mold growth, creating an unhealthy environment and potential respiratory issues.

Importance of Prompt Action

It is crucial to take immediate action when extensive water damage is suspected. Prolonged water exposure can further worsen the situation, potentially increasing the cost of repairs and jeopardizing the safety of occupants.
